logo

Output 9680760b3e8da6b6da67eb685b68d7ae39e68b10903a9947169af910679cea21:0

value
40248680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13ad818ee3b468c5aae63763c981e1e1c83ddb39 OP_EQUALVERIFY OP_CHECKSIG
address
12o3h4RYDU35CSXxMP2oPP59AYMFVSo2Nz
transaction
9680760b3e8da6b6da67eb685b68d7ae39e68b10903a9947169af910679cea21